Member of the Hockey Hall of Fame has died at the age of 85, according to the Chicago Daily Herald.

Together with the Blackhawks, he won the league title in the 1960/61 season.

He was inducted into the Hockey Hall of Fame in 1980.

Hull is also a 1976 Canada Cup winner and a 1974 Super Series competitor.

In 2017, the NHL named him one of the top 100 players in the league of all time.

Hull played in the regular championships of the National Hockey League (NHL) in 1063 matches and scored 1170 (610 + 560) points.

In the Stanley Cup, he has 119 matches and 129 (62 + 67) points.
